Understanding the Japan Post Visa Credit Card
The Japan Post Visa Credit Card is part of JP Bank’s General Card lineup for general users. It supports local and international transactions through Visa’s network.
You can use it for shopping, online purchases, and cash withdrawals. The card works with Apple Pay and Google Wallet.
It’s not limited to young adults like EXTAGE or A Lente. Available brand options include Visa, JCB, and Mastercard.

Annual Fee and Usage Advantage
The annual fee is waived if you use the card at least once per year. This benefit makes the card ideal for both regular and occasional users.
First-year fees are automatically free. Afterward, the fee is 1,375 yen unless usage conditions are met.
This structure encourages continued use without being financially demanding. It ensures low-cost ownership of a reliable credit card.

Who Can Apply for This Card?
Eligibility requirements ensure that applicants meet essential legal and financial standards. Review the following points to know if you qualify:
- You must be a resident of Japan and at least 18 years old.
- A valid Japanese address and phone number are required.
- Applicants should have a steady income or be a student with guardian approval.
- You need the ability to read and enter information in both Kanji and Katakana.
- Valid ID is necessary, such as a residence card, Japanese driver’s license, or My Number card.
- A Japanese bank account is required to link with JP Bank services.
Step-By-Step Application Process
To apply for the Japan Post Visa Credit Card, you can choose between two convenient methods. You may complete the process either online through JP Bank’s website or by visiting a Japan Post branch in person.
- Select the Visa brand if you want global usability.
- Access the application form online or get a paper version at the branch.
- Enter accurate details including your full name, birthdate, address, phone number, and employment status.
- Submit valid identification, such as a residence card or My Number card.
- Expect a short screening process that typically takes a few business days.
- If approved, your new card will be delivered to your registered address.

Interest Rates and Annual Fees
Understanding the cost structure of the card helps you manage your finances better. The first year’s annual fee is free.
From the second year onward, it costs 1,375 yen unless you used the card at least once the previous year. The bank waives the fee if that condition is met. The standard interest rate for shopping is around 15.0% APR.
For cash advances, the interest rate is typically 18.0% APR. Late payment charges are close to 20.0% APR. Rates can vary slightly based on individual contracts.
What to Do When the Card Arrives?
Once your JP Bank Visa Credit Card is delivered, you’ll need to verify it. This process confirms that you are the correct recipient.
It’s usually done by phone or online using your registered details. After verification, proceed with the setup process. Next, register for the JP Bank card member web service.
This allows you to view statements, manage transactions, and redeem points. Finally, link the card to Apple Pay or Google Wallet for mobile payments. After these steps, the card is ready for use.

Customer Support and Inquiries
You can contact JP Bank’s Visa support desk at 0120-933-010 for card-related concerns. Service is available from 9:00 to 17:00, excluding the New Year holidays.
For JCB inquiries, call 0120-015-870 or 0570-015-870 from mobile phones. Service hours are the same, but JCB lines are closed on Sundays and holidays.
Support is mainly in Japanese, though some English assistance may be available. Always prepare your documents before calling.
